Saturna Island Local Trust Committee Regular Business Meeting Minutes May 20, 2021 ADOPTED Page 1 of 6 Saturna Island Local Trust Committee Minutes of Regular Meeting Date: Location: May 20, 2021 Electronic Meeting Members Present: Laura Patrick, Chair Lee Middleton, Local Trustee Paul Brent, Local Trustee Staff Present: Brad Smith, Island Planner Lauren Edwards, Recorder Maple Hung, Planning Assistant (Host) 1. CALL TO ORDER Chair Patrick called the meeting to order at 11:31 a.m. She acknowledged that the meeting was being held in traditional territory of the Coast Salish First Nations. She was pleased that many organizations take effort to reach out and work with indigenous people, and noted that the Salt Spring Island Arts Council invited indigenous artists throughout the Coast Salish First Nation to their annual art event. Organizations that consider how to better work with indigenous people are appreciated. 2. APPROVAL OF AGENDA The following additions to the agenda were presented for consideration: Discuss under New Business a suggestion to provide educational outreach for new residents. By general consent, the agenda was adopted as amended. 3. TRUSTEE REPORT Trustee Brent reported that there is a great deal of respect and support in the community during the pandemic and under health orders. Trustee Middleton reported on the following: He attended a meeting three weeks ago with the Southern Gulf Islands National Park Reserve Advisory Committee; he reported that the Committee provided an update to the Park Reserve’s activities for the summer; that a new park superintendent is being hired; and that the Park Liaison Committee is in hiatus as the federal government works to identify partnerships with First Nations on whose territory the park resides; and A D O P T E D Saturna Island Local Trust Committee Regular Business Meeting Minutes May 20, 2021 ADOPTED Page 2 of 6 He has worked with the Select Committee on Governance and Management Review who has hired a qualified consultant team, and a report will be forthcoming to Trust Council. 4. CHAIR'S REPORT Chair Patrick reported on the following: The Trust Council meeting is scheduled for June 8 through 10 and the agenda is expected by approximately May 27; and With respect to circulated comments from meetings in March and concerns expressed regarding motions, she confirmed that there was no shift in priorities and that the Council has a responsibility for people as well as statutory and legal obligations to the environment. 5.
